Transaction 822d960bada1a6aa14825c24123e03fc2c59c28f3337b16d234011dc526f0718

69 Input
2 Outputs
  • 822d960bada1a6aa14825c24123e03fc2c59c28f3337b16d234011dc526f0718:0
  • value  74454
    address  12HarwPfx39Q9LhA7xvQTe2dTQJrPPo1ax
  • 822d960bada1a6aa14825c24123e03fc2c59c28f3337b16d234011dc526f0718:1
  • value  16198800
    address  1JN9ahZSbDy1smfqCVNk3ENpLXFbm2sMbJ